THE COMPREHENSIVE OVERVIEW TO WEB SERVICES: A COMPREHENSIVE INTRODUCTION

The Comprehensive Overview To Web Services: A Comprehensive Introduction

The Comprehensive Overview To Web Services: A Comprehensive Introduction

Blog Article

Web Content Create By-Choi Diaz

Discover the supreme Internet Providers Manual for all your demands. Explore communication protocols, core concepts of SOAP and REST, and finest methods for seamless application. Discover the keys to understanding web solutions, from comprehending the essentials to applying scalable design. google my business business profile of creating secure systems and enhancing for future development. Unlock the power of internet solutions within your reaches.

Introduction of Web Providers



If you have actually ever before wondered what internet solutions are and how they work, this summary is the ideal location to begin. Internet solutions are a method for various applications to connect with each other online. They allow for seamless combination of systems, making it simpler to share information and performances.

One of the vital facets of web services is their use of common methods like HTTP and XML to assist in communication. This standardization guarantees that various systems can recognize and engage with each other effectively. Web solutions can be classified into two primary types: SOAP (Simple Object Access Protocol) and REST (Representational State Transfer).

SOAP is a method that makes use of XML for message exchange, while REST depends on conventional HTTP techniques like GET, PUBLISH, PUT, and erase. Both have their staminas and are made use of in different situations based on demands.

Secret Concepts and Technologies



Checking out the fundamental ideas and innovations of web solutions is necessary for comprehending their capability and application in modern systems. When diving into the essential ideas and technologies of web solutions, you unlock to a globe of interconnected possibilities. Right here are some essential elements to understand:

- ** SOAP (Simple Things Accessibility Procedure) **: This protocol defines the framework of messages traded in between internet services.
- ** WSDL (Internet Solutions Description Language) **: WSDL is utilized to define the capabilities prov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: An architectural style that makes use of common HTTP approaches for communication between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ential role in data exchange between web services as a result of its flexibility and readability.

Understanding these core concepts and innovations will lay a solid foundation for your trip into the realm of internet services.

Best Practices for Application



To ensure effective application of web solutions, focus on adherence to best practices. Begin by completely documenting your web service APIs, consisting of clear descriptions of endpoints, criteria, and expected responses. Regular naming conventions and versioning of APIs are vital for maintainability. When making your web solutions, adhere to the concepts of REST to develop a scalable and adaptable architecture. Apply correct verification and consent devices to secure your solutions, such as OAuth or API secrets.

Examining is vital in ensuring the dependability of your web solutions. Establish extensive test cases that cover numerous circumstances, consisting of favorable and unfavorable screening. Constant assimilation and automated screening can help capture issues early in the growth process. Screen your internet services in real-time to determine performance traffic jams and potential failures. Logging and mistake handling are essential for diagnosing concerns and troubleshooting troubles efficiently.


Lastly, think about the scalability of your internet solutions deliberately for future growth. Carry out caching mechanisms and tons harmonizing to handle boosted web traffic. Frequently testimonial and enhance your code for efficiency. By adhering to these finest techniques, you can streamline the implementation of web solutions and guarantee their success.

Verdict

Congratulations! You have actually just opened the trick to understanding internet services. By recognizing website content writer and modern technologies, and applying best methods, you're well on your method to coming to be a web solutions expert.

Maintain checking out and trying out what you have actually learned to continue broadening your expertise and skills in this exciting area.

The globe of internet services is currently within your reaches, prepared for you to discover and overcome. Delight in the trip!